So I just installed a brake in 5.56 for my Surge (which should be out of jail in the next few days) and I had to use 4 shims. Is that normal to get it timed right (one thick I think .065 and 3 small i forget what they mic'd up) ?

Also used 2 drops of Rocksett. The geiselle reaction rod worked like a dream.

ETA 30 ft/lbs of torque was used
Link Posted: 4/27/2017 3:06:05 PM EDT
[#1]
Your good, mine used 3 shims but I have had others use more and some use less, get it timed correct and use the proper torque and your good to go.
